I need to make a decision on the configuration of the kdump location for
a bunch of new machines. It seems like using a raw partition directly is
the safest choice, right? If I configure it to dump vmcore on a
filesystem, and the filesystem gets corrupted somehow, then the dump
will fail. Same for network-based dumps (the remote end may be
unavailable due to a number of reasons).
The local storage is a couple SATA drives with hardware-based mirror
RAID. The chassis is a Dell PowerEdge.
Also, what it the recommended size for a dedicated raw partition for kdump?
